  • Issue with Gear Shifting

    Hi All, dont know if this is the right place to post this query. I have a 220 dtsi, and it has been modified by Joel (porting, FFE etc).
    The performance is no doubt impressive, however I am facing a small issue.

    When I shift from 1st - 2nd while red lining, sometimes, it does not shift properly, and it comes back to neutral immediately. This happens 2 out of 5 times.

    Now, I have got the clutch plate, chain sprocket replaced during the last servicing (2 months back). Auto service is far from where I stay, hence I would appreciate, if you guys can help me here.

    I did perform a small test, I rode the bike for 4 KMs, put the bike on main stand, and put it on 1st gear, I did not release the clutch, the rear wheel just moved a few inches and stopped.

    After that, keeping the clutch pressed, I revved the engine, the rear wheel did not move.
    And ofcourse on releasing the clutch the wheel started rotating freely.
